What is broadband coverage like in Huntingdonshire?

As of July 2024, 85.2% of premises in Huntingdonshire can get gigabit-capable broadband, 67.7% full fibre and 98% superfast, with 0.2% below the Universal Service Obligation, per Ofcom Connected Nations 2024. Its Gera Broadband Index is 78/100 (ranked 174 of 361), above the UK median of 77.4.

Huntingdonshire broadband — FAQ

Can I get full-fibre broadband in Huntingdonshire?
As of July 2024, 67.7% of residential premises in Huntingdonshire could access full-fibre (FTTP) broadband, and 85.2% could access gigabit-capable broadband, per Ofcom Connected Nations 2024. Availability varies street by street within the area.
How does Huntingdonshire compare to the rest of the UK?
Huntingdonshire has a Gera Broadband Index of 78/100, ranked 174 of 361 UK local authorities. The UK median index is 77.4, so Huntingdonshire is above the national midpoint.
Are any premises in Huntingdonshire without decent broadband?
0.2% of premises in Huntingdonshire were below the Universal Service Obligation (unable to get decent broadband of at least 10 Mbit/s download) as of July 2024, per Ofcom Connected Nations 2024. 98% could access superfast broadband (30 Mbit/s or more).
